标题: 方法重载 [打印本页] 作者: shijialong1111 时间: 2016-7-2 19:59 标题: 方法重载 方法重载
定义第一个方法,名字叫printStart, 可以根据参数,打印几行几列的#号
定义第二个方法,名字也叫printStart, 固定只打印9行9列的#号.作者: 新人—小明同学 时间: 2016-7-2 20:35
import java.util.Scanner;
class Test_Overload {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in); //创建键盘录入对象
System.out.println("请输入整数行数:");
int a = sc.nextInt();
System.out.println("请输入整数列数:");
int b = sc.nextInt();
printStart(a,b);
printStart();
}
public static void printStart(int a,int b) {
for (int i = 0;i < a ;i++ ) {
for (int j = 0;j < b ;j++ ) {
System.out.print("#");
}
System.out.println();
}
}
public static void printStart() {
int x = 9;
for (int i = 0;i < x ;i++ ) {
for (int j = 0;j < x ;j++ ) {
System.out.print("#");
}
System.out.println();
}
}
public class demo5
{
public static void main(String[] args)
{
printStar(4,5);
printStar(9);
}
public static void printStar(int a,int b)
{
for (int x = 1;x<=a ;x++ )
{
for (int y = 1;y<=b ;y++ )
{
System.out.print("# ");
}
System.out.print("\n");
}
}
public static void printStar(int a)
{
for (int x = 1;x<=a ;x++ )
{
for (int y = 1;y<=a ;y++ )
{
System.out.print("# ");
}
System.out.print("\n");
}
}
}